Health Conditions Sample Clauses
A Health Conditions clause sets out requirements or obligations related to the health status of individuals involved in an agreement, such as employees, contractors, or participants. Typically, it may require parties to disclose relevant medical conditions, comply with health and safety protocols, or meet certain health standards before engaging in specific activities. This clause helps ensure that all parties are aware of and can manage health-related risks, thereby promoting safety and reducing potential liability.
Health Conditions. (1) This guarantee does not apply to afflictions that are considered to be common in the bulldog breeds. These include, but are not limited to, cherry eye, entropion, “loose” hips, skin allergies, elongated soft palate and collapsed nostrils.
(2) Any kind of parasites, bacteria or viruses and sicknesses which could be associated with the afflictions listed in section .
7.1 of this contract or environmental factors will not be covered by this guarantee. Including allergies, dysfunction, demodectic mange and other autoimmune disorders.
(3) The seller does not assume responsibility for any reaction to any vaccination.
(4) The seller does not assume responsibility for any medical expenses incurred associated with any health problem.
(5) This guarantee does not apply to any physical problems which could be the result of an injury.
(6) This guarantee does not apply to the presence of deafness or any kind of hearing problems.

Health Conditions. There is a good chance that those who have had altitude illness once will have it again at high alti- tudes. If you have had altitude problems previously, if you have heart or lung problems, or if you are planning to go to extremely high altitudes, consult your health care provider to discuss your options for prevention and treatment of illness. Health Conditions. (a) This guarantee does not apply to afflictions that are considered to be common in the Pembroke Welsh Corgi breed. These include, but are not limited to cancer, cataracts, and progressive retinal atrophy.
(b) No guarantees are given against Coccidiosis or Giardiasis, which can be brought on by the stress of being delivered or placed in a new environment.
(c) Health conditions of this contract caused by environmental factors will not be covered by this guarantee. Including but not limited to, allergies, dysfunction, demodectic mange and other autoimmune disorders. Pg.3 of 5
